1. 安装JDK
因为Jenkins的运行环境依赖JRE,所以要先安装JDK。已安装的跳过此步。详细安装方法参见我的。
2. 安装Jenkins
添加Jenkins库到yum库,Jenkins将从这里下载安装。
wget -O /etc/yum.repos.d/jenkins.repo http://pkg.jenkins-ci.org/redhat/jenkins.reporpm --import https://jenkins-ci.org/redhat/jenkins-ci.org.keyyum install -y jenkins
3. 修改Jenkins默认配置
3.1. 修改端口号
Jenkins的默认端口号是8080,如果和你的有冲突则必须修改。建议修改每一个安装软件的默认端口号。
vi /etc/sysconfig/jenkins
找到修改端口号:
JENKINS_PORT="8080"
修改后保存
3.2. 修改启动用户
安装成功后Jenkins将作为一个守护进程随系统启动,系统会创建一个“jenkins”用户来允许这个服务。如果改变服务所有者,同时需要修改/var/log/jenkins, /var/lib/jenkins, 和/var/cache/jenkins的所有者。
因为系统的登录用户通常不是“jenkins”,所以我们将相关文件的所有者改为常用的登录用户,这里我以“root”为例。
chown -R root:root /var/lib/jenkinschown -R root:root /var/cache/jenkinschown -R root:root /var/log/jenkins
4. 启动Jenkins
启动的时候将从/etc/sysconfig/jenkins获取配置参数
service jenkins start
停止和重启的命令分别为stop和restart
5. 打开Jenkins
直接在浏览器输入服务器的ip和jenkins的端口号访问。首次进入会要求输入初始密码如下图,
初始密码在:/var/lib/jenkins/secrets/initialAdminPassword选择“Install suggested plugins”安装默认的插件,下面Jenkins就会自己去下载相关的插件进行安装。
创建超级管理员账号